Transaction

fa0c08285400f16ebd891a5617dd11f8700371b540bbdc5582fcd3fdcca0655d

Summary

In Block722661
TimeSat, 01 Jun 2024 18:33:30 UTC
Total Input505.8573455 Nebula
Total Output526.8573455 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
243527 Confirmations526.8573455 Nebula
Raw Transaction